Abstract
Recently Samsung became one of the most promising companies in the world. The Samsung’s business strategy to be a company of quality and business excellence is revealed. Samsung has adopted Six Sigma for its management strategy, and it has been successful. In particular, Samsung’s DFSS (Design For Six Sigma) is unique. In this talk the contents of Samsung’s DFSS are discussed. Samsung’s DFSS consists of 3T and usual DFSS, where 3T implies technology roadmap, technology tree and TRIZ. Also the cycle of DMADOV which is used in Samsung’s DFSS is explained in detail.
Biography
Professor Sung H. Park graduated in Chemical Engineering from Seoul National University (SNU) in 1968. He received his master in industrial engineering and PhD in statistics from North Carolina State University, in 1972 and 1975, respectively. He was a faculty member at School of Business, Mississippi State University before joining SNU in 1977. He was Dean of College of Natural Sciences, SNU, 1995-1997 and currently serves as Chairman of Faculty Senate at SNU. He served as President of Korean Society for Statistics and President of Korean Society for Quality Management. He is an author of many papers and several books, including Six Sigma for Quality and Productivity Promotion, Robust Design and Analysis for Quality Engineering, and Statistical Process Monitoring and Optimization.
